Quality Control for ANPR Solution

Ensuring the reliability and accuracy of an Automatic Number Plate Recognition (ANPR) Solution is paramount for its effective performance. Quality control measures are essential to maintain the system's integrity and precision.

Firstly, regular system audits should be conducted to verify the ANPR software's adherence to industry standards and regulations. These audits help identify any discrepancies or inconsistencies in the system's output.

Secondly, implementing rigorous testing protocols is crucial. This includes testing the ANPR system under various lighting conditions, weather scenarios, and plate orientations to guarantee consistent performance in real-world situations.

Furthermore, continuous monitoring of data accuracy and system performance is vital. This involves analyzing captured plate data for errors or anomalies and addressing them promptly to enhance the solution's reliability.

Regular maintenance and software updates are also key aspects of quality control. Ensuring that the ANPR system is up-to-date with the latest advancements and bug fixes helps optimize its functionality and accuracy.

Lastly, user feedback and system evaluations play a significant role in quality control. Gathering feedback from users and conducting performance reviews can provide valuable insights for further enhancing the ANPR solution's capabilities and usability.

By prioritizing quality control measures such as audits, testing, monitoring, maintenance, and user feedback, an ANPR Solution can consistently deliver accurate and reliable performance, meeting the demands of modern traffic management systems.

Quality Control for Smart LPR Parking Management Solution


Quality control in a Smart LPR Parking Management Solution involves systematic processes to ensure that both hardware and software components function effectively and reliably. This includes:
Regular Inspections: Routine checks on hardware components (cameras, sensors, servers) to ensure they are functioning correctly.
Software Audits: Regular reviews and testing of software to detect bugs, vulnerabilities, and performance issues.
Performance Metrics: Establishing KPIs (Key Performance Indicators) to measure the accuracy of license plate recognition and system uptime.

Certificate
Certifications are crucial for demonstrating compliance with industry standards and regulations. Relevant certifications for a Smart LPR system may include:
ISO 9001: Quality management systems certification ensuring consistent quality in processes and products.
CE Marking: Indicates compliance with EU safety, health, and environmental protection standards for hardware components.
FCC Certification: For electronic devices, ensuring they do not cause harmful interference and comply with electromagnetic compatibility standards.

Product Testing

Product testing is vital to ensure reliability and effectiveness. It can include:
1. Functional Testing: Verifying that the LPR software correctly identifies and processes license plates under various conditions.
2. Stress Testing: Evaluating system performance under peak loads to ensure it can handle high volumes of traffic.
3. Field Testing: Deploying the system in real-world scenarios to assess performance and gather feedback.
4. Compliance Testing: Ensuring that the solution adheres to local regulations and standards for data protection and privacy.


By implementing rigorous quality control measures across these areas, a Smart LPR Parking Management Solution can achieve high reliability, safety, and user satisfaction.
